H&L has been formally appointed by Aston Martin Walton-on-Thames (Hersham Walton Motors) as its nominated structural body repairer. The agreement includes all Category A repairs and warranty work involving structural body and cosmetic paint work and makes H&L the exclusive provider of these services.

Founded in 1953 by Henry Laney, H&L is now under the stewardship of Managing Partner Jonathon Laney, following in the footsteps of his grandfather, Henry, and father, Peter Laney. The business is already manufacturer approved with Audi, Volkswagen, Seat, Skoda, Cupra and VW Commercial Vehicles, and is a team of 40 specialists in a range of services including accident management, adv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S), diagnostics, wheel refurbishment and alignment, electric vehicles, and paint and body repairs. Approximately 6,000 vehicles are cared for annually by H&L.

The agreement with Aston Martin Walton-on-Thames follows a 9-month accreditation process encompassing structural approval by Aston Martin Lagonda Ltd. Technicians from H&L were trained by Aston Martin Lagonda at its UK training facility, and the partnership has already seen close to 200 Aston Martins successfully restored by H&L.

Established in 1938, Hersham Walton Motors (HWM) is the world’s oldest Aston Martin dealership, establishing its relationship with the celebrated British brand in 1951, providing sales, servicing and parts to Aston Martin customers for over 80 years. The business remains private and family-owned, with Chairman Andrew Harting and CEO Guy Jenner at the helm. The business is also an official dealership for Caterham Cars, with H&L entrusted to provide structural body and paint services for this marque, too.
